Course Overview
The objectives of this course are to provide participants with a basic knowledge of ultrasound image formation and current technology, and to perform routine abdominal ultrasonographic examination in dogs and cats.
Topics:
- Basic principle of ultrasonographic image formation
- Ultrasonographic unit: transducer and setting
- Semeiology and artifacts
- General principles of abdominal US examination
- Liver Spleen and lymph nodes
- Kidneys
- Female genital tract
- Urinary bladder, male genital tract
- GIT, Pancreas and Adrenal glands
- Introduction to US guided biopsies and aspiration
- Doppler principles
- Abdominal vascular anatomy
